What Can You Buy at Amazon.com?

What do I mean by saving on everything? What I mean is that you can buy just about everything you need from amazon.com—at a savings. I used to visit amazon.com when I was looking for books or CDs, but over the years I’ve found that Amazon sells a whole lot more.

I have bought a lot of books from Amazon. Usually, I do compare prices at Amazon to other places, such as auction sites. The prices on Amazon are always comparable and often lower than the current bids on the auctioned items. Plus, items on Amazon can be ordered right away—no auction ending to wait for. Shipping is fast, too. I have found that items are usually shipped the following day and on my doorstep within a few days to maybe a week.

What does Amazon have besides books and music?

Besides books, I’ve found some other great deals on Amazon. CDs and DVDs are plentiful. I have been able to find just about everything I’ve ever looked for in that area.

The coolest thing I’ve ever bought through Amazon is the Cat Genie. Remember the commercials? This is the fancy cat litter “toilet” that automatically flushes itself after the cat does his business in it. After watching the infomercials and online video several times, I had to have one. I did a search to find the cheapest one I could, and Amazon popped up. Who would have thought to look for a Cat Genie at a website that I thought sold mostly books and music?

Buy everything from food to Christmas gifts!

Have you perused Amazon's website lately? It’s like an online department store. You can shop for clothing, baby items, and beauty supplies. You can buy toys for the kids, shoes for the family, and jewelry for yourself or as a gift. They sell small items and big items. You can save money on your summer lawn care needs by saving on a lawnmower or weed eater from Amazon, for instance. You’ll enjoy heading on over to the online electronics department for their large selection of computers, TVs, cell phones, and musical instruments. You can also buy tools, automotive parts—the list goes on!
